**Job Summary**

We are seeking a skilled** Risk & Compliance Professional**to join **Risk MGMT & Compliance** -**Global Finance Services Division**

Caterpillar is looking to add a skilled Risk & Compliance Professional to our Digital, Technology & Distribution compliance team supporting the Asia Pacific Distribution (APD) Division. This is an exciting role that will support the APD Distribution Service Division (DSD) by leading an effective compliance program to help drive a compliance culture, reinforce our Values in Action and ensure the enterprise is Winning the Right Way. If you have a passion for leadership, business ethics and strategic planning, we encourage you to apply.

The preference for this role is to be based out of **Chennai - Brigade World Trade Center**

**What you will do**
- Provide leadership with the identification of relevant compliance issues in the organization in terms of both applicable policies and procedures and instances where adherence to those policies and procedures may be compromised.
- Develop, implement, and proactively monitor compliance and ethics initiatives of the Division.
- Identify potential areas of compliance vulnerability and risk; develop corrective action plans for resolution of problematic issues and provide general guidance on how to avoid or deal with similar situations in the future. Develop, initiate and revise policies and procedures for the general operation of the Division's compliance program, and lead key DT&D segment compliance activities in the Region.
- **What you will have**
- **Education/Experience**:Minimum of 4-year degree and relevant experience required
- ** Relationship Management**:Knowledge of relationship management techniques; ability to establish and maintain healthy working relationships with senior leadership, clients, vendors, and peers; Conducts reviews of work effort, progress, issues, and successes; Maintains productive, long-term relationships; Empowers others to establish collaborative, healthy relationships.
- ** Effective Communication**: Understanding effective communication concepts, tools and techniques; Ability to effectively transmit, receive, and accurately interpret information across all levels or the organization; Deliver helpful feedback that focuses on behaviors without offending the recipient; Make oral presentations to division leadership and look for and consider non-verbal cues from individuals and groups.
- ** Analytical Thinking**: Knowledge of techniques and tools that promote effective analysis; Ability to determine the root cause of organizational problems and create alternative solutions that resolve these problems; Approach a situation or problem by defining the problem or issue and determining its significance; Identify the major forces, events and people impacting and impacted by the situation at hand; Use logic and intuition to make inferences about the meaning of the data and arrive at conclusions.
- ** Audit and Compliance Function**: Knowledge of major responsibilities and tasks of Audit and Compliance (A&C) function; Ability to manage the operation of A&C function in various business environments; Facilitates compliance-related business process implementation or improvement initiatives; Fosters key relationships and dependencies among Audit, IT and other business functions.
